**BranchSweeper stuck on protected branches.** If the cleanup bot loops on branches matching `release/*`, check the exclusion config in `sweeper.yml` first. A missing glob causes repeated delete attempts and 403 spam in the Hollis CI logs. Fix the pattern, then restart the worker pod. If deletions still fail, the bot's credentials have likely rotated out under Fernwick Labs' quarterly policy. Verify the service account is active in the Tallgrass admin panel. To re-authenticate the bot manually, call the refresh endpoint with the token below.

login token, tagef-tagep: eyJhbGciOiJIUzI1NiIsInR5cCI6IkpXVCJ9.eyJzdWIiOiIBXyeYEoalzIn0.6TI7VhOJMHm9

**Ticket: Config drift blocking hermetic migration**

The Brindleforge build still pulls toolchain versions from host machines, so outputs differ between the Oslomark runners and dev laptops. Blocking the move to the Cairnbuild hermetic system. Plan: pin everything, delete the env-sniffing scripts, verify bit-identical artifacts across three runs. Need sign-off at sync. For reference, the pinned values we intend to enforce are:

config for bahop-baduf:
[kasion]
team = lamath
access_code = ac_d807e5
host = kasion.paliqcloud.corp
port = 4000
owner = julix.tamvan
peer = frair.qorvelsoft.local

**Ticket: VaultKeep sealed — CSV import wizard blocked**

Priority: High. The GrainPort CSV import wizard can't fetch column-mapping secrets; VaultKeep auto-sealed after the failover. Unseal before the 02:00 batch or imports will queue. Use the standby node, not primary. Steps are in the Helmsby runbook. The unseal passphrase for the standby node follows.

vault phrase of yaguf-hahaf = druath-holix

## Building Access — Spares Room (Hullbrook Annex)

Contractors: the spare hardware room is down the east corridor on the ground floor, third door on the left. Sign in at the front desk first and grab a visitor lanyard. Anything you take out, jot it in the blue logbook — yes, even the little stuff. The door self-locks, so don't wedge it. To get in, punch in the code below.

staff pass of hagug-taguf = bdg-HJ-9